سورس کد ابزار ذخیره تصاویر در اکسل

برای دانلود سورس کد ابزار ذخیره تصاویر در اکسل به لینک زیر بروید

📥 برای دانلود اینجا کلیک فرمایید

سورس کد ابزار ذخیره تصاویر در اکسل: راهنمای جامع و کامل


در دنیای امروز، کار با اکسل یکی از مهارت‌های ضروری در حوزه‌های مختلف است، مخصوصاً در زمینه‌های مالی، مدیریتی، علمی، و حتی برنامه‌نویسی. یکی از نیازهای رایج کاربران، ذخیره‌سازی تصاویر در فایل‌های اکسل است، اما این کار همیشه به سادگی انجام نمی‌شود. به همین دلیل، توسعه و استفاده از سورس کد ابزارهای خاص برای ذخیره تصاویر در اکسل اهمیت زیادی پیدا می‌کند. این مقاله قصد دارد به صورت جامع و کامل درباره این موضوع صحبت کند، از مفاهیم پایه گرفته تا پیاده‌سازی‌های پیچیده‌تر، و نکات مهم در توسعه و استفاده از چنین ابزارهایی را بررسی کند.

اهمیت ذخیره‌سازی تصاویر در اکسل


قبل از هر چیزی، باید بدانیم چرا نیاز داریم تصاویر را در اکسل ذخیره کنیم. در بسیاری موارد، اطلاعات تصویری نقش کلیدی در تفسیر داده‌ها دارند؛ مثلاً در گزارش‌های مالی، پروژه‌های طراحی، داده‌های پزشکی، یا حتی در ارایه‌های آموزشی. ذخیره تصاویر در کنار داده‌های عددی یا متنی، می‌تواند به درک بهتر و تحلیل سریع‌تر کمک کند. علاوه بر این، با قرار دادن تصاویر در فایل‌های اکسل، می‌توانند به صورت یکپارچه و منسجم در گزارش‌ها و مستندات قرار بگیرند و از پراکندگی داده‌ها جلوگیری شود.

چالش‌های مربوط به ذخیره تصاویر در اکسل


با وجود اهمیت، کار با تصاویر در اکسل چالش‌هایی دارد که باید در نظر گرفته شوند. یکی از مشکلات اصلی، حجم فایل است؛ چرا که تصاویر با کیفیت بالا می‌توانند فایل را بسیار بزرگ کنند. همچنین، افزودن و مدیریت تصاویر به صورت دستی فرآیندی زمان‌بر و خطاپذیر است، به خصوص در فایل‌های بزرگ و پیچیده. علاوه بر این، محدودیت‌های مربوط به اندازه و تعداد تصاویر در اکسل، مانند محدودیت‌های مربوط به حجم فایل یا تعداد اشیاء در صفحه، می‌تواند مانع کارایی شود.
در مقابل، راه‌حل‌های مبتنی بر برنامه‌نویسی و سورس کد، می‌توانند این مشکلات را برطرف کنند یا حداقل کاهش دهند. این ابزارها به صورت خودکار تصاویر را ذخیره می‌کنند، نام‌گذاری مناسب انجام می‌دهند، و حتی می‌توانند تصاویر را در مسیرهای دلخواه ذخیره کرده و لینک‌های مربوطه را در فایل اکسل قرار دهند. بنابراین، توسعه یک ابزار کارآمد، اهمیت زیادی دارد.

ساختار کلی و مفاهیم پایه در سورس کد ابزار ذخیره تصاویر


در این بخش، به مفاهیم پایه و ساختار کلی یک سورس کد برای ذخیره تصاویر در اکسل می‌پردازیم. معمولاً، این ابزارها به زبان VBA (Visual Basic for Applications) نوشته می‌شوند، چون اکسل به طور مستقیم از این زبان پشتیبانی می‌کند. البته، می‌توان از زبان‌های دیگر مانند پایتون، C#، یا حتی JavaScript در کنار اکسل استفاده کرد، اما VBA رایج‌ترین و ساده‌ترین گزینه است.
در ابتدا، باید مشخص کنیم که تصاویر از کجا می‌آیند. آیا تصاویر داخل فایل اکسل هستند، یا از مسیرهای خارجی بارگذاری می‌شوند؟ فرض بر این است که تصاویر از مسیرهای خارجی یا از روی کلیک کاربر وارد می‌شوند. سپس، برنامه باید بتواند مسیر فایل تصویر را بگیرد، تصویر را در مسیر مشخص ذخیره کند و در نهایت، لینک یا مرجع آن را در سلول‌های اکسل قرار دهد.
در کدهای VBA، معمولاً از اشیاء مانند `Shape`، `Picture`، و `Range` استفاده می‌شود. به عنوان مثال، با استفاده از `ActiveSheet.Pictures.Insert` می‌توان تصویر را وارد صفحه کرد. بعد، با تنظیم ویژگی‌هایی مانند مکان، اندازه، و نام، تصویر آماده می‌شود. سپس، می‌توان تصویر را به یک پوشه خاص در هارد دیسک ذخیره کرد، و مسیر آن را در سلول‌های اکسل قرار داد.

مراحل پیاده‌سازی سورس کد برای ذخیره تصاویر


در ادامه، به مراحل اصلی پیاده‌سازی این ابزار اشاره می‌کنیم:
1. انتخاب و وارد کردن تصویر:
کاربر باید بتواند تصویر مورد نظر را انتخاب کند. این کار معمولاً با استفاده از دیالوگ فایل (`FileDialog`) انجام می‌شود، که اجازه می‌دهد کاربر فایل تصویر مورد نظر خود را انتخاب کند.
2. کپی و جایگذاری تصویر در صفحه اکسل:
پس از انتخاب، تصویر وارد صفحه اکسل می‌شود. در این مرحله، می‌توان اندازه و مکان آن را تنظیم کرد تا ظاهر مناسبی داشته باشد.
3. ذخیره‌سازی تصویر در مسیر ... ← ادامه مطلب در magicfile.ir

برای دانلود کرد به سایت اصلی بروید دانلود از لینک زیر می باشد

📥 برای دانلود اینجا کلیک فرمایید